Market Development History

Around 2010-2015, the market was dominated by low-end lead-acid battery scooters. The technology was rudimentary, focusing on basic transit with limited range, serving primarily as last-mile solutions in metropolitan areas.

From 2016 to 2020, the "Lithium Revolution" occurred. The introduction of Li-ion batteries allowed for the rise of the electric car for kids and adult ebikes, offering significantly higher energy density and longer lifespans, fitting the Greek leisure lifestyle.

Since 2021, we have entered the era of "Hyper-Performance." The industry has shifted toward specialized frames and extreme power outputs, such as the 5000w electric bike, designed for off-road exploration and heavy-duty utility.

Is a 5000w electric bike legal for street use in Greece?

High-power bikes like the 5000w electric bike are generally intended for off-road use. We recommend checking local Greek traffic laws regarding motor wattage for public roads.

What makes a carbon ebike better for hilly Greek cities?

A carbon ebike significantly reduces the overall weight of the vehicle, making it easier to maneuver and more energy-efficient when climbing steep inclines in cities like Athens.
